Помощь - Поиск - Пользователи - Календарь
Полная версия этой страницы: xrLC: бесконечный Adaptive HT
GAMEINATOR forums > S.T.A.L.K.E.R. > Мастерская: создание модов для S.T.A.L.K.E.R.
Trollz0r
Кто-нибудь сталкивался с ситуацией, когда стадия Adaptive HT идёт до полного отжора доступной памяти? По какой причине это происходило?

И кто-нибудь может точно сказать, зачем компилятору нужно _так_ готовить геометрию?

Непонятен даже смысл названия. Адаптив ещё ладно, а вот эйч ти... smile.gif
Asterix
Люпус Эст,
Optimizing + checking for T-junctions

Там же такие стадии идут
| Tesselating...
| Tesselating...
| Precalculating...
| Converting faces...
| Models...
| Building search tree...
| Precalculating : base hemisphere ...
| Gathering lighting information...
SkyLoader
На х64 компилерах такое происходит или же на 32-х битных?
Trollz0r
На любых. Проблема с моделью здания, подробнее пока не могу сказать, но Т-соединений и "бабочек" в нём точно нет.
Trollz0r
Нажмите для просмотра прикрепленного файла
А вот и шайтан-модель нашлась. Можно затестить, кому интересно.
Yara
Цитата(Люпус Эст @ 23.03.2019, 06:12) *
Нажмите для просмотра прикрепленного файла
А вот и шайтан-модель нашлась. Можно затестить, кому интересно.

Может у тебя шайтан-xr_lc biggrin.gif
log
* Detected CPU: Intel® Core™ i7-3770 CPU @ 3.40GHz [GenuineIntel], F6/M10/S9, 3403.00 mhz, 24-clk 'rdtsc'
* CPU features: RDTSC, MMX, SSE, SSE2, SSE3, MONITOR/MWAIT, SSSE3, SSE4.1, SSE4.2
* CPU threads: 8

Initializing File System...
using fs-ltx fsgame.ltx
FS: 44818 files cached 0 archives, 7516Kb memory used.
Init FileSystem 1.468994 sec
'xrCore' build 0, (null)

"LevelBuilder v4.1" beta build
Compilation date: Dec 10 2009

Startup time: 12:16:30

* New phase started: Reading project [test_lv02]...
| | version: 18

* New phase started: Converting data structures...
| Vertices...
| | * vertices: 12
| Faces...
| | * faces: 20 ; в сцене только твоя модель
| Models and References
| Other transfer...
| | * materials: 2
| | * shaders: 2
| | * shaders_xrlc: 1
| | * glows: 1
| | * portals: 0
| | * LODs: 0
| Loading lights...
| | *lighting*: HEMI: 196 lights
| | *lighting*: SUN: 49 lights
| | *lighting*: STATIC: 1 lights
| | * d-lights: 1
| Processing textures...
* ImageLibrary version: 3.9.3
* 26 supported formats
| | processing: d:\apps\sdk_cop\editors\gamedata\textures\glow\glow_04.thm
| | - loading: glow\glow_04
| | processing: d:\apps\sdk_cop\editors\gamedata\textures\mtl\mtl_rja_01.thm
| Post-process materials...
| | * sizes: V(60),F(120)

* New phase started: Optimizing...
| Processing...
| Processing... (0 verts removed)
| Removing degenerated/duplicated faces...
| Adjacency check...
| Cleanup...
| | 0 vertices removed. (12 left)
| | 0 faces removed. (20 left)
| Processing...
| | *** 0 junctions and 12 long edges found.

* New phase started: Adaptive HT...
| Tesselating...
| Tesselating...
| Precalculating...
| Converting faces...
| Models...
| Building search tree...
| Precalculating : base hemisphere ...
| | * THREAD #0: Started.
| | * THREAD #1: Started.
| | * THREAD #2: Started.
| | * THREAD #3: Started.
| | * THREAD #0: Task Completed.
| | * THREAD #1: Task Completed.
| | * THREAD #4: Started.
| | * THREAD #6: Started.
| | * THREAD #2: Task Completed.
| | * THREAD #7: Started.
| | * THREAD #4: Task Completed.
| | * THREAD #5: Started.
| | * THREAD #3: Task Completed.
| | * THREAD #6: Task Completed.
| | * THREAD #8: Started.
| | * THREAD #5: Task Completed.
| | * THREAD #8: Task Completed.
| | * THREAD #7: Task Completed.
| Gathering lighting information...

* New phase started: Building normals...
| Processing...
| | ::compact:: 308 verts removed
| | 47 vertices was duplicated 'cause of SM groups
| Models...

* New phase started: Building collision database...

* New phase started: CFORM: creating...
| Sorting...
| Collecting faces...
| Collecting vertices...

* New phase started: CFORM: collision model...
| Items to process: 612
| Models...
| Saving...

* New phase started: Building tangent-basis...
| Declarator...
| Building inputs...
| | duplication: was[355] / become[355] - 0.0%
| Calculating basis...
| Retreiving basis...

* New phase started: Building rcast-CFORM model...
| Converting faces...

* New phase started: Building rcast-CFORM-mu model...
| Models...
| Building search tree...
| Saving...

* New phase started: LIGHT: Starting MU...

* New phase started: Resolving materials...
| Calculating materials/subdivs...
| Perfroming subdivisions...
| Removing empty subdivs...
| Detaching subdivs...
| | 1 subdivisions.
| Isolating vertices...
| | ::compact:: 355 verts removed

* New phase started: Build UV mapping...
| Processing...
| | 6 subdivisions...
| Isolating vertices...
| | ::compact:: 355 verts removed

* New phase started: Subdividing geometry...
| Subdividing in space...
| | 9 subdivisions.
mem usage before clear pool: 14788067
mem usage after clear pool: 14296524

* New phase started: LIGHT: Implicit...
| Sorting faces...

* New phase started: LIGHT: LMaps...
| Lighting...
| | 1.004034 seconds

* New phase started: LIGHT: Vertex...
| Calculating...
| | 1.000810 seconds
| Transluenting...
| Wating...

* New phase started: LIGHT: Merging lightmaps...

* New phase started: Building lightmap 0...
| Selection...
| Selection...
| Processing...
| Process [0/9]...
| Cleanup...
| Saving...

* New phase started: Saving...
| Borders...
| Compression base...
| Compression hemi...
| | 1 lightmaps builded
| Destroying deflectors...

* New phase started: Merging geometry...
| Processing...
| | 1 subdivisions.

* New phase started: Converting to OGFs...
| | 0: opt : v(420)-f(612)
| | 0: cb : v(420)-f(612)
| | 0: prog: v(420)-f(612)
| | * mesh simplified from [ 420v] to [ 204v], nf[3234] ==> em[0.10]-accepted
| | X mesh simplified from [ 420v] to [ 155v], nf[6453]
| | 0: strp: v(420)-f(3234)

* New phase started: LIGHT: Waiting for MU-thread...

* New phase started: Converting MU-models to OGFs...
| MU : Models...
| MU : References...

* New phase started: Destroying ray-trace model...

* New phase started: Building sectors...
| Determining sectors...
| | 1 sectors accepted.
| Spatializing geometry...
| Building hierrarhy...
| Assigning portals, occluders, glows, lights...

* New phase started: Saving...
| Geometry buffers...
| | remap-size: 1 / 1
| | 0: v(308)/f(6453)
| Visuals...
| | Average: 420 verts/3234 faces, 50(0.0), 100(0.0), 500(0.0), 1000(0.0), 5000(100.0)
| Geometry 'level.geom'...
| Geometry 'level.geomx'...
| Shader table...
| Processing...
| | Build succesful!
Time elapsed: 00:00:11
xrModder
Цитата(Люпус Эст @ 19.03.2019, 05:35) *
На любых. Проблема с моделью здания, подробнее пока не могу сказать, но Т-соединений и "бабочек" в нём точно нет.


Trollz0r
Yara, xrModder, спасибо за тест.
SkyLoader правильно намекнул - это проблема x64. В сцене два таких меша, но бесконечный процесс идёт только на одном.
SkyLoader
Проблему под х64 на стадии Adaptive HT не подтверждаю. Однако довольно долго идёт стадия LIGHT: Lightmaps. Подобные проблемы связаны с контролем точности вычислений на х64 приложениях, я считаю.
Trollz0r
В нашем случае почему-то не работало это https://github.com/abramcumner/xray15/commi...b9d89a3bc873612
Для просмотра полной версии этой страницы, пожалуйста, пройдите по ссылке.
Форум IP.Board © 2001-2024 IPS, Inc.